Transaction ec3ddd42cb180885212888dfcd4af5f3d3169274f4c125a1bee79ba3958de073
1 Input
1 Output
-
ec3ddd42cb180885212888dfcd4af5f3d3169274f4c125a1bee79ba3958de073:0
- value
- 886478
- script pubkey
- OP_0 OP_PUSHBYTES_20 715c638ac837fabb067fbbfc18ae98823a55e4b4
- address
- bc1qw9wx8zkgxlatkpnlh07p3t5csga9te95wrjjpq